The degree of population replacement in the British Isles associated with cultural changes has been extensively debated. Recent work has demonstrated that comparisons of genetic variation in the British Isles and on the European Continent can illuminate specific demographic processes in the history of the British Isles. The application of collocation methods using spline basis functions to solve differential model equations has been in use for a few decades. However, the application of spline collocation to the solution of the nonlinear, coupled, partial differential equations (in primitive variables) that define the motion of fluids has only recently received much attention. The exploration of this paper will focus on the Cshaped transition curve. This curve is designed by using the concept of circle to circle where one circle lies inside other. The degree of smoothness employed is curvature continuity. The function used in designing the C-curve is Bézier-like cubic function. This paper theoretically describes how to compose a single Pythagorean hodograph (PH) quintic Bézier spiral segment, between two circles with one circle inside the other. A spiral is free of local curvature extrema, making spiral design an interesting mathematical problem with importance for both physical and aesthetic applications.
